Obj-C / Cocoa: использование фреймворка записи ярлыков, как?

#objective-c #cocoa #shortcut #recorder #mac-frameworks

#objective-c #cocoa #ярлык #запись #mac-фреймворки

Вопрос:

чтобы фиксировать нажатия клавиш для регистрации глобальных горячих клавиш, я хочу использовать запись ярлыков. но я не могу заставить это работать. вот что я сделал на данный момент:

  • проверил текущую версию из svn
  • установил xcode 3, потому что мой xcode 4 не был собран, затем собрал его с помощью xcode 3
  • в xcode 4 я добавил shortcutrecorder.framework в каталог сборки моего приложения, перетащил / скопировал SRRecorderControl.зашел в мой каталог приложений и вставил

#import "SRRecorderControl.h"

в мой AppDelegate.h

когда я собираю и запускаю, происходит сбой и сообщается, что изображения не найдены. я знаю, что в главном каталоге shortcut recorder есть изображения, но я не знаю, куда их поместить. и: как мне добавить специальное текстовое поле shortcut recorder в мое главное окно?

Комментарии:

1. Я работаю над тем же самым. Я нашел кое-кого, кто создал форк, дружественный к Xcode4: github.com/Kentzo/ShortcutRecorder

Ответ №1:

Вы забыли этап «Копировать фреймворки». Добавьте ShortcutRecorder.framework в «Копировать фреймворки».

Вы можете найти это на этапе сборки целевой информации.